def api(request, username=None, id_string=None): """ Returns all results as JSON. If a parameter string is passed, it takes the 'query' parameter, converts this string to a dictionary, an that is then used as a MongoDB query string. NOTE: only a specific set of operators are allow, currently $or and $and. Please send a request if you'd like another operator to be enabled. NOTE: Your query must be valid JSON, double check it here, http://json.parser.online.fr/ E.g. api?query='{"last_name": "Smith"}' """ if request.method == "OPTIONS": response = HttpResponse() add_cors_headers(response) return response helper_auth_helper(request) helper_auth_helper(request) xform, owner = check_and_set_user_and_form(username, id_string, request) if not xform: return HttpResponseForbidden(_(u'Not shared.')) try: args = { 'username': username, 'id_string': id_string, 'query': request.GET.get('query'), 'fields': request.GET.get('fields'), 'sort': request.GET.get('sort') } if 'start' in request.GET: args["start"] = int(request.GET.get('start')) if 'limit' in request.GET: args["limit"] = int(request.GET.get('limit')) if 'count' in request.GET: args["count"] = True if int(request.GET.get('count')) > 0\ else False cursor = ParsedInstance.query_mongo(**args) except ValueError, e: return HttpResponseBadRequest(e.__str__())
